Foundation begins solar power installation in 4000 Kwara homes

Date: 2019-11-08

An engineer mounting a solar panel As part of an effort to address power challenge in Ilorin, the Kwara State capital, a Non- Governmental Organisation (NGO), Salman Shagaya Foundation, has begun the installation of solar light panels within the metropolis.

The project, according to the foundation's Press Secretary, Ibraheem Abdullateef, commenced on Monday at Omoda and environs with a total of 100 houses benefitting in the area. The gesture would also be replicated in the coming days in other parts of Ilorin West local government area.

The Foundation had earlier announced during their last quarterly empowerment programme in September that a total of 4,000 households in Kwara would benefit from the solar project in Kwara upon completion.

The Chairman, Alhaji Sheriff Shagaya, explained that the Solar Intervention Scheme (SIS) was designed to provide alternative electricity and improve security, especially at night, in selected communities.

He added that the foundation aims to support government's efforts to improve the standard of living for the people. The solar panels may be used to charge phones, run standing fan, rechargeable lamps and radio set, amongst other accessories.
